What Number Plastic Is Shrinky Dinks . For shrinky dinks, you can use any plastic with #6 in the recycle symbol on the bottom. Draw, trace or copy an image onto a shrinky dinks plastic sheet. Shrinky dinks are made of #6 plastic, or polystyrene. In fact, you can use ordinary #6 plastic packaging to make your own diy shrinky dinks! Plastic with different numbers can be dangerous to put in your oven, so you must avoid using it. Shrinky dinks can be made from #6 plastic. #6 plastic is the classification for polystyrene (aka styrofoam).
